Metal-air batteries have gained great interest due to their high energy density and capacity, low cost (depending on the metal anode), the negligible dependence of their capacity on operating load and temperature, and constant discharge voltage. Up to now, several different types of metal-air batteries, such as lithium (Li)-air, sodium (Na)-air, potassium (K)-air, zinc (Zn)-air, magnesium (Mg)-air, and aluminum (Al)-air batteries have been extensively studied. Metal-air batteries exhibit high theoretical energy densities ranging between 210 folds higher than lithium ion battery (LIBs).In this review, we have covered some novel and important cathode materials for Al Air battery such as PANI/Fe, Mn3O4-N-G, Ag/N-rGO, PEDOT/MnO2/carbon, and Ag-MnO2, in addition to the electrochemical measurements of these cathode materials. From this review, the different behavior of these materials as cathode is mentioned.
